Visa announced a new AI-powered service to automatically detect and patch cyber vulnerabilities for its clients, positioning itself as a proactive security partner in payment infrastructure.
TL;DR
- Visa launched an AI-driven tool to identify and remediate cybersecurity vulnerabilities for financial clients.
- The offering is framed as an extension of Visa's existing risk management infrastructure, not a standalone product.
- No technical specifications, third-party validation, or rollout timeline were disclosed in the announcement.

What the story wants you to believe
That Visa’s new offering is a mature, operationally integrated extension of its trusted security infrastructure — not an experimental or unproven AI add-on.
What it makes harder to question
Whether this system introduces novel failure modes, reduces human accountability, or shifts liability in ways inconsistent with existing payment network governance.
How the spin works
Combines Visa’s established authority in payments with virtue-laden terms like 'resilience' and 'integrity' to borrow credibility; makes 'AI-powered' feel like a minor efficiency boost rather than a high-stakes automation decision; the main tension is between the confident, operational framing and the total absence of evidence about how the AI works, fails, or integrates.

Counter-Frames
Brand Frame
Visa as a responsible, forward-looking steward of global payment integrity.
Media / Reader Counter-Frame
Reports may reframe as 'marketing-first AI' — highlighting lack of transparency, precedent, or third-party scrutiny.
Regulatory Counter-Frame
Regulators may treat it as a material change to Visa’s risk management framework requiring prior notification and audit readiness — especially under FFIEC or CFPB guidance.
AI Summary Frame
AI answer engines may present it as a proven, widely deployed capability rather than an unverified announcement.
Missing Voices
Questions Not Answered
- Which AI model or architecture powers the system?
- Has it been tested against MITRE ATT&CK or OWASP benchmarks?
- What false positive/negative rates have been observed in production environments?
